Simon Cowell Death A Shocking Turn of Events
Simon Cowell loss of life is a phrase that, when uttered, sends ripples via the leisure world, prompting an instantaneous dive into the outpouring of public discourse. This exploration seeks to light up the preliminary reactions, the speedy emergence of social media traits and hashtags, and the very actual emotional influence felt by followers and…